Qwen/Qwen3-0.6B on nvidia/OpenMathReasoning, merged into a
standalone full model (16-bit). Part of an IBA NLP Assignment 04 LoRA ablation
study (trials T1-T5).| Hyperparameter | Value |
|---|---|
| LoRA rank | 16 |
| Data fraction | 50% of 500 rows |
| Learning rate | 0.0002 |
| Epochs | 1 |
| Target modules | q_proj, k_proj, v_proj, o_proj |
| Max seq length | 2048 |
1from transformers import AutoModelForCausalLM, AutoTokenizer
2model = AutoModelForCausalLM.from_pretrained("COMPUTATION-NOT-FOUND/qwen3-0.6b-datasetB-T2")
3tok = AutoTokenizer.from_pretrained("COMPUTATION-NOT-FOUND/qwen3-0.6b-datasetB-T2")
4msgs = [{"role": "user", "content": "What is 2+2?"}]
5ids = tok.apply_chat_template(msgs, return_tensors="pt",
6 add_generation_prompt=True, enable_thinking=True)
7print(tok.decode(model.generate(ids, max_new_tokens=512)[0]))
